RICH GRAVY



Rich Gravy image

To make a flavorful, deep-brown gravy, first roast vegetables and turkey neck under the turkey, then caramelize them on the stovetop.

Time 45m

Yield Makes 6 cups

Number Of Ingredients 5

Vegetables and turkey neck roasted under the Roast Turkey with Herb Butter
1 cup dry white wine
2/3 cup unbleached all-purpose flour
8 cups water
Kosher salt and freshly ground pepper

Steps:

  • Take the finished turkey out of the roasting pan to rest before carving. Place the pan on stove across two burners. Bring pan liquids to a boil over high heat; cook, stirring occasionally, until liquid has evaporated, about 5 minutes. Continue to cook, stirring, until vegetables are browned, 8 to 10 minutes more. (If pan begins to burn, turn off one burner, and push vegetables so they're over other burner.)
  • Add 1 cup dry white wine. Cook, stirring constantly, until syrupy, 1 to 2 minutes. Add 2/3 cup all-purpose flour; cook, stirring, until flour is incorporated and browned, about 2 minutes.
  • Slowly add 8 cups water; bring to a simmer, stirring, about 5 minutes. Continue cooking, stirring occasionally, until gravy reaches desired consistency, 10 to 15 minutes. Pour gravy through a fine-mesh sieve into a medium saucepan; discard solids. Season with coarse salt and ground pepper. Keep warm; whisk well before serving.

EASY RICH ONION GRAVY



Easy Rich Onion Gravy image

This quick and easy, rich onion gravy is the best accompaniment to great British foods like toad-in-the-hole or bangers and mash. It freezes well.

Time 35m

Number Of Ingredients 10

2 tablespoons oil (vegetable or cold-pressed rapeseed oil)
2 tablespoons butter (room temperature)
2 medium red onions (peeled and thinly sliced)
1 teaspoon sugar
1 teaspoon balsamic vinegar
3 cups beef stock
4 teaspoons cornstarch (cornflour)
4 teaspoons cold water
Salt (to taste)
Freshly ground black pepper (to taste)

Steps:

  • Gather the ingredients.
  • Melt the oil and butter in a large saucepan over a gentle heat to ensure the butter does not burn.
  • Add the thinly sliced onions to the pan, stir, and cover with a lid.
  • Cook slowly on low heat for approximately 10 minutes or until the onions are soft and translucent. Take care not to burn them. The onions should not be browned but soft and translucent instead.
  • Add the sugar and balsamic vinegar to the onions and stir well to ensure the onions are coated. Cover again with the lid and continue to cook for a further 5 minutes, again making sure they don't burn.
  • Add the beef stock to the pan and stir well. Increase the heat and boil gently, uncovered, for 5 minutes.
  • In a heatproof jar, liquid measuring cup, or bowl, mix the cornstarch with the cold water to create a thin, lump-free paste.
  • Pour a little of the hot gravy into the starch mixture and shake or mix thoroughly.
  • Pour the starch mixture back into the gravy. Raise the heat to high and boil hard for 10 minutes, or until the gravy is slightly thickened.
  • Season with salt and pepper and keep warm until ready to serve.

POT ROAST IN RICH GRAVY

Yield Makes 8 servings

Number Of Ingredients 15

1/4 cup matzoh cake meal
4 tablespoons vegetable or olive oil, divided
1 (4 1/2-to 5-pound) beef chuck roast, tied
1 large onion (about 1 pound), coarsely chopped (2 cups)
2 large carrots (about 1/2 pound), coarsely chopped
2 medium parsnips (about 1/2 pound), coarsely chopped
2 cups full-bodied red wine
4 cups chicken broth
1 (28-ounce) can diced tomatoes in juice
5 full sprigs fresh thyme
2 bay leaves
1 (3-inch long) cinnamon stick
Fresh horseradish root, peeled and finely grated for serving (optional)
Special Equipment
a 6- to 7-quart-wide heavy pot with lid

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350°F with rack in middle.
  • On a large plate mix together matzoh cake meal with 1 tablespoon kosher salt and 1/2 teaspoon pepper. Pat meat dry then coat with matzoh meal mixture, dusting off excess (discard matzoh meal but reserve plate).
  • Heat 3 tablespoons oil in a 6- to 7-quart-wide heavy pot over medium high heat until oil shimmers. Brown meat on all sides, totaling about 12 minutes. Transfer to plate.
  • Reduce heat to medium and add onions, carrots, and parsnips to pot with 1 teaspoon kosher salt and 1/2 teaspoon pepper and cook, stirring occasionally, until vegetables begin to soften and turn golden, 8 to 10 minutes.
  • Add wine to pot and boil, scraping up any bits from bottom of pan until wine is reduced by half.
  • Add chicken broth, tomatoes in juice, thyme, bay leaves, and cinnamon stick to pot and bring to a simmer. Return meat to pot and cover with lid. Place in oven and braise until meat is tender when pierced with a fork, about 3 hours.
  • Transfer meat to a cutting board. Remove thyme sprigs, bay leaves, and cinnamon stick. Transfer 2 cups braising liquid to a blender and purée until smooth (use caution when pureeing hot liquids). Stir pureed sauce into liquid in pot and adjust seasoning if necessary.
  • Discard strings from meat and cut into thick slices (it may fall apart as you slice it because it's so tender), then return meat to sauce and serve.

RICH TURKEY GRAVY

Time 3h20m

Yield 12 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 10

2 turkey wings, split into three pieces,neck,gizzards,etc. from turkey.
3 stalks celery, coarsely chopped
1 large onion, coarsely chopped
dripping, from roasted turkey (remove fat)
3 carrots, scrubbed and cut up
6 cups water
1/2 cup flour
1/2 cup reserved broth
1 1/4 teaspoons salt
1/8 teaspoon pepper

Steps:

  • Heat oven to 350.
  • Place turkey wings, celery, onion and carrot in roasting pan.
  • Roast in 350 oven for 1 hour, stirring twice, or until nicely browned.
  • Place ingredients from roasting pan in 8 qrt stockpot.
  • Add the water and reserved turkey drippings Simmer, partially covered 2 hours, skimming fat from time to time.
  • Strain and reserve carrots, onions and celery.
  • Add more water if needed to make 4 cups broth.
  • Puree carrots, onions and celery add to stockpot.
  • Cook over low heat.
  • Stir flour and reserved 1/2 cup broth in small bowl.
  • Whisk into pan along with salt and pepper.
  • Cook over low heat, whisking, until thickened.
  • Strain and serve.

SLOW COOKER BEEF STEW WITH RICH GRAVY



Slow Cooker Beef Stew with Rich Gravy image

This Slow Cooker Beef Stew recipe is packed with flavour - it's the ultimate comfort food. Lots of chunky vegetables and a rich gravy make this a complete meal.

Time 6h15m

Number Of Ingredients 12

1 kg Beef cubes (See Note 1.)
3 tbsp Plain flour
2 tbsp Sunflower oil
1 Onion (See Note 2.)
3 Cloves Garlic (See Note 2.)
600 ml Beer (See Note 3.)
3 Carrots (Peeled and chopped.)
1/2 Swede (Peeled and chopped. (Rutabaga if you're in the USA.))
2 Beef stock cubes
3 tbsp Tomato puree
3 tbsp Worcestershire Sauce
Salt and freshly ground black pepper

Steps:

  • Coat the beef in the plain flour until it's well covered.
  • Heat the oil in a pan (or in your slow cooker pan if it's the type you can use on the hob) and brown the beef, in batches, don't overcrowd the pan, until it's browned and golden.
  • Add all of your other ingredients, with all of the browned beef, into the pan. Remove from the heat (or transfer to your slow cooker pan if you have used a different pan for the browning).
  • Pop the lid on and cook in the slow cooker for 5 - 6 hours on HIGH or 8 - 9 hours on LOW (this will vary slightly depending on the size of the cubes of meat and vegetables but don't worry, it's difficult to overcook this!)
